Format of D.O. letter

Dr. ABC
Deputy Secretary
Tele:

D.O. No........

Government of India
(Bharat Sarkar)
Department of ................
.....................Vibhag

New Delhi, the .... 20.....

My dear/Dear Shri........

We propose to draw up a model scheme for ..................... a copy of the outline


prepared in this connection is enclosed.

I shall be grateful if you would let me have your comments as soon as possible. I
may add that we intend circulating the draft scheme formally to all departments in the
due course for their comments.

With regards

Yours sincerely,

(ABC)

X.Y.Z
Deputy Secretary
Ministry of .......
Department of .............
New Delhi....................

Format of Office Order

No.
Government of India
(Bharat Sarkar)
Department of .............
(.................. Vibhag)

New Delhi, the ... 20.....

OFFICE ORDER

Shri X.Y.Z., a permanent Section Officer in this department, is granted earned


leave for ........................ days from .................. to ............................ with permission
to prefix.................. and suffix...................................... both public holidays, to the
leave.

2. It is certified that Shri X.Y.Z is likely, on the expiry of this leave, to return to duty
at the station from which he proceeded on leave.

-sd/-

(ABC)
Under Secretary to the Government of India
Tele. No./email:

Copy to:-
1. Office order file
2. Cashier
3. Section concerned
4. Shri X.Y.Z Section Officer.

Format of Order

No.
Government of India
(Bharat Sarkar)
Department of .............
(.................. Vibhag)

New Delhi, the....... 20......

ORDER

Sanction of the President is accorded under rule 10 of the Delegation of Financial


Powers Rules, to write off irrecoverable loss of Rs. 5000 (Rupees Five Thousand only)
being the value of the following articles belonging to this department.

(i) XXX X
(ii) X XX X

-sd/-

(ABC)
Under Secretary to the Government of India
Tele. No./email:

Copy forwarded to :
1. The A.G.C.R., New Delhi.
2. Internal Finance Section
3. Cash Section
